Evidence snapshot for Vancouver

MentorConnect, a partnership between the Immigrant Employment Council of BC and the City of Vancouver since 2011, pairs skilled immigrant newcomers with local professional mentors for occupation-specific coaching. The program has produced nearly 200 mentor matches and reports that more than 75% of participants find meaningful employment in their field of expertise, many within six months of completing the programme. Mentees have come from countries including China, Egypt, India, Iran, Iraq, Kazakhstan, South Africa, Spain, Syria and the Philippines, though the evidence is self-reported rather than independently verified.
